Output 03aa59a597804795e5b83c06ac1d9471977def7807309298ca8268a3ae88b3e5:1

value
1372637
script pubkey
OP_0 OP_PUSHBYTES_20 2a966dab4023f420096d53f96c06f43b01474ea6
address
ltc1q92txm26qy06zqztd20ukcph58vq5wn4xelxzg8
transaction
03aa59a597804795e5b83c06ac1d9471977def7807309298ca8268a3ae88b3e5
spent
true